CCU shows solid cash generation and comfortable liquidity at a reasonable valuation, but modest margins, middling returns, and meaningful leverage temper the outlook.

Over the last month, CCU has been range-bound to slightly weaker, with repeated failures at $11.40-$11.50 and $11.70-$11.80 offset only by support near $10.80-$11.00, so the recent bounce looks stabilizing but not yet like a reversal.
Fell to $10.80 on 2026-07-01, then rebounded to $11.09 on 2026-07-02
